| 1 | House Memorial |
| 2 | A memorial to the Congress of the United States, |
| 3 | urging Congress to initiate and support nationwide |
| 4 | efforts to commemorate the 40th anniversary of the end |
| 5 | of the United States' involvement in the Vietnam War |
| 6 | and demonstrate the nation's appreciation for the |
| 7 | honorable service and sacrifice of Vietnam Veterans. |
| 8 |
|
| 9 | WHEREAS, the Vietnam War was a Cold War military conflict |
| 10 | that occurred in Vietnam, Laos, and Cambodia from November 1, |
| 11 | 1955, until the United States Congress passed the Case-Church |
| 12 | amendment in 1973 which prohibited the further use of American |
| 13 | military forces in the conflict, and |
| 14 | WHEREAS, 2013 marks the 40th anniversary of the end of the |
| 15 | United States' involvement in the Vietnam War, and |
| 16 | WHEREAS, as of July 2011, the Florida Department of |
| 17 | Veterans' Affairs estimated that there were approximately |
| 18 | 454,000 Vietnam era veterans living in the State of Florida, and |
| 19 | WHEREAS, because of the intense public opposition to the |
| 20 | war that existed at the time, members of the United States Armed |
| 21 | Services returned home to an unprecedented lack of formal |
| 22 | positive recognition of the honorable service they had provided |
| 23 | on behalf of their country and the tremendous sacrifices they |
| 24 | had made, and |
| 25 | WHEREAS, the lack of formal "Welcome Home" parades and |
| 26 | other traditional celebrations for returning soldiers that were |
| 27 | common in previous military conflicts in which the United States |
| 28 | was engaged, coupled with verbal and sometimes physical abuse, |
| 29 | resulted in great disillusionment, undeserved indignity, and |
| 30 | often great suffering and anguish among returning Vietnam |
| 31 | veterans, and |
